Michael Mugrauer from Austria. Owner of Doc Stingers Mopargarage in Austria, specializing in Mopar Muscle Cars, Restorations, Engines, transmissions etc.... all about Mopars.

My Racecar:
1966 Dodge Coronet "The Stinger" tube chassis.
Engine is a 500ci Mopar Wedge with a 12-71 Littlefield Magnesium Supercharger.
Twin E-85 1250 Dominators. Best time so far at the first testrun without problems 9.0 @ 246km/h. Target for 2011 are low 8s.
Car was known in UK as "Artful Dodger" owned by Mick Payne.
We are planning to make the trip to UK to race "The Stinger" at the Mopar Euronats at SantaPod in 2011 and maybe at the Hotrod Drags at Shakey.
First outing in 2011 will be the test and tune at Bechyne/CZ.
Main target is competing in the BigDog series in Central Europe (www.cedrag.com)

Hi All, George Kinghorn here.

Been into Drag racing since my teens (40 now so go do the maths)
Started spectating then got into crewing at the Pod

Firstly crewed for Barry Sheavills, then a guy called Dex Dexter (dont ask) then a all to brief spell with Tony Betts whilst he tried to get a deal together with Knut Soderquist (now theres a story all in itself!)

Then crewed for Andy Kirk in the early days of him having Rat Fink - Oh and briefly helped Jon Webster with his super gas Sierra (not that he needed any help but I was in training for when Rat Fink was ready)

Unfortunately the excesses of life then took over and I let a lot of people in the sport down (sorry about that guys) and so slinked back to the spectator banking.

Anyways as I got to my 39th year on the planet I thought, gees Ive never raced my own car and Im nearly 40. So the planned trip to Las Vegas for my 40th Birthday was scrapped (Sorry Marcia) and I bought myself a 1998 LS1 Camaro Z28 with the plan to go racing in 2011.

The cars not perfect but is a good runner and I decided to run in American SuperStock and Sportsman e.t. at York.

The years going well so far and last time out (late July) I got to the semi finals in Sportsman e.t.

Best run so far is 13.75 @ 102mph, canny I think for my budget.

Planning to run full national sportsman e.t. championship next year if budget allows.
